How much do assistant client onboarding j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 17, 2026, the average yearly pay for assistant client onboarding in Silver Spring, MD is $45,739.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$38,800.00 and $49,600.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does an assistant client onboarding do?

An Assistant Client Onboarding professional supports the process of integrating new clients into a company’s services or platforms. Their responsibilities include gathering necessary documentation, verifying client information, coordinating with internal teams, and ensuring all onboarding steps are completed efficiently. They play a crucial role in providing a smooth and positive first experience for clients, addressing their queries, and troubleshooting initial issues. This position often requires strong communication, attention to detail, and organizational skills.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an assistant client onboarding,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Assistant Client Onboarding, you need strong organizational skills, attention to detail, and a background in business administration or finance. Familiarity with CRM platforms, onboarding software, and compliance management systems is typically required. Excellent interpersonal skills, problem-solving abilities, and clear communication help build positive client relationships and ensure a seamless onboarding experience. These skills ensure accuracy, regulatory compliance, and client satisfaction during the crucial initial phase of the client relationship.

What are some common challenges faced by assistant client onboarding professionals, and how can they be addressed?

Assistant Client Onboarding professionals often encounter challenges such as managing tight deadlines, coordinating between multiple departments, and ensuring accurate documentation for compliance purposes. These challenges can be addressed by developing strong organizational skills, maintaining effective communication with both internal teams and clients, and staying updated on regulatory requirements. Proactively anticipating client needs and being detail-oriented are also essential to ensure a smooth onboarding process and build positive client relationships.

What is the difference between Assistant Client Onboarding vs Client Onboarding Specialist?

AspectAssistant Client OnboardingClient Onboarding Specialist
CredentialsHigh school diploma or equivalent; some roles may require basic certificationsBachelor's degree often preferred; certifications in customer service or onboarding are common
Work EnvironmentSupportive office or remote team assisting with onboarding tasksClient-facing roles, often in financial, tech, or consulting industries
Employer UsageEntry-level support role within onboarding teamsSpecialized role responsible for managing the onboarding process end-to-end
Search & Comparison IntentOften searched by those seeking entry-level onboarding support rolesCompared by those looking for more advanced onboarding responsibilities

While both roles support client onboarding, the Assistant Client Onboarding typically handles administrative and support tasks, whereas the Client Onboarding Specialist manages the entire onboarding process, often with more client interaction and responsibility.
